Toxicological data for zinc oxide


Rats were intraperitoneally injected with LD50:240mg/kg. Poisonous. The victim may suffer from poor appetite, polydipsia, fatigue and other symptoms. In severe cases, interstitial lung edema and alveolar epithelial destruction may occur.

After 4 ~ 8h inhalation of zinc oxide fume, metal fume heat can appear.

The victim may have poor appetite, polydipsia, fatigue, chest tightness and tenderness, drowsiness, dry cough, and may also have elevated body temperature, dilated pupils, conjunctiva and pharynx, facial congestion, glycosuria, and sometimes liver enlargement. Severe pulmonary interstitial edema, alveolar epithelial destruction.
